What is Chandler Bing's Biography?

Chandler Bing, portrayed by actor Matthew Perry, is a fictional character from the popular sitcom Friends, which aired from 1994 to 2004. He is known for his witty remarks, awkward charm, and complex personality. Below is a table detailing Chandler's personal information and bio data.

DetailInformation
Full NameChandler Muriel Bing
Portrayed byMatthew Perry
Date of BirthApril 8, 1968
ProfessionStatistical Analysis and Data Reconfiguration
SpouseMonica Geller
ChildrenTwins (adopted)

What Makes Chandler from Friends So Relatable?

Chandler from Friends is a character that many viewers connect with on a personal level. His struggles with relationships, career choices, and self-doubt mirror the experiences of countless individuals. Here are a few reasons why Chandler resonates with fans:

  • Humor in Vulnerability: Chandler often uses humor as a defense mechanism, highlighting how laughter can be a way to cope with life's challenges.
  • Commitment Issues: His fear of commitment and the journey to overcome it is a relatable theme for many viewers.
  • Supportive Friend: Despite his flaws, Chandler is always there for his friends, embodying the essence of true friendship.
  • Career Struggles: His various job changes and the eventual pursuit of a career in advertising reflect the uncertainties many face in their professional lives.

What Are Some Iconic Chandler Quotes?

Chandler from Friends is known for his sharp wit and memorable quotes. Here are some of his most iconic lines that continue to resonate with fans:

  • "Could I BE any more…?" (His iconic catchphrase)
  • "I’m not great at the advice. Can I interest you in a sarcastic comment?"
  • "It’s not that common, it doesn’t happen to every guy, and it is a big deal!"
